WebThe area of the little box starts as 1 1. If a matrix stretches things out, then its determinant is greater than 1 1. If a matrix doesn't stretch things out or squeeze them in, then its determinant is exactly 1 1. An example of this is a rotation. If a matrix squeezes things in, then its determinant is less than 1 1. Webmatrix A is singular, and the determinant of matrix A is zero. In this case no unique solution exists to these equations. On the other hand, if the matrix determinant is non-zero, then the matrix is non-singular, the system of equations is independent, and a unique solution exists.
